Pentagon panel endorses higher TRICARE fees, copayments

Type of Action: Heads up on Tricare

June 11, 2007

The Pentagon-appointed Task Force on the Future of Military Health has endorsed higher TRICARE fees, deductibles and copayments for under-65 retirees and their families in an interim report sent to Congress on May 31. It also backs other key features of the so-called TRICARE reform package first proposed last year by the Department of Defense.
